House description

“OUTSTANDING VALUE IN A GREAT HILLS LOCATION”

Oh, this is a great floor plan. And in an absolutely brilliant location! Positioned right opposite hundreds of acres of marvellous natural reserve this beautifully presented three-bedroom homes sits of 809sqm of land and is sure to impress anyone looking to buy in a premium location at an extraordinary price.

INSIDE
Check out the floor plan and see it for yourself. This is such a brilliant configuration. The huge sunken living area at the back of the home has so much scope and it really is such an impressive element of the design. The main living area is a good size too, and there's a really impressive appeal to what's on offer here.
The home was built in the 1970's and, there is some evidence of that around the place. It's a bit of a 70's kitchen design. It's a bit of a 70's brickwork and there's quite a loving use of slate in the bathroom. But overall, it's hills living at its most affordable and incredibly appealing best.

OUSTSIDE
The 809sqm block is easily accessed; it's the hills but it's not some crazy steep block. There's easy parking and plenty of room at the front. With terrific stone retaining walls it's a lovely starting point for the gardens that could be the highlight of this place. There's substantial space in the backyard. There's a large patio that has only been built in the past couple of years. There's a real sense of space, because of the reserve adjacent to the property and the state forest over the road.

WHERE IT IS
With such a beautiful leafy position, you would be forgiven for thinking this is out somewhere in the bush. Which it kind of is, but it kind of isnt. It's suburbia but a beautiful part of it. The Kelmscott Hills are loved for this very reason. The bushland is right across the road with paths and tracks that will take you for miles and miles up into the hills and you are surrounded by the peace and tranquillity of this protected reserve. As picture perfect as this location is, you're also just a moment away from public transport offering easy access to the town-centre with all of its tremendous amenities. From here you can easily walk to Friar Park, offering acres and acres of high-quality parkland and sporting fields, basketball courts and cricket nets. You can walk a little further to great coffee and food at the Pink Deli Café or in and out of town to the shopping centre. It's so pretty and so convenient.
